使用颜色填充Excel 2013计算单元格数量

有没有一种方法/一个函数来计算没有使用VBA的Excel 2013中的颜色填充单元格的数量? 就像是

COUNTxxx(A1:A20) 

很确定你必须使用VBA

不幸的是,仅仅使用Excel内置函数来完成这个任务是不可能的。

有两种方法:

  1. 使用VBA创build一个或多个用户定义的函数,将计算/求和彩色单元格,然后从工作簿调用它们。 您也可以将这些UDF放入personal.xlsb文件,然后您不需要每次都将其复制到新的工作簿中。 但是,使用UDF正确处理用条件格式着色的单元格是不可能的。
  2. 使用一个特殊的插件,将根据颜色计算/求和必要的单元格。

您可以在此博客文章中find有关计算/求和彩色单元格的方法的更多详细信息(包括VBA代码): 如何在Excel中按颜色计算和求和单元格